In today's data-driven world, the importance of accurate and organized information cannot be overstated. One key aspect of managing information effectively is through the use of classification records, which serve as a systematic way to categorize and store data for easy retrieval and analysis. These records are essential in various fields, including education, healthcare, and business, where large volumes of data are generated daily. Classification records help streamline processes, enhance productivity, and ensure that relevant information is readily available when needed.For instance, in educational institutions, classification records play a crucial role in managing student information. Schools maintain detailed records of each student's academic performance, attendance, and behavioral history. By organizing this information into classification records, educators can easily access a student's progress over time and identify areas that may require additional support. This not only helps in tailoring educational approaches to individual needs but also aids in making informed decisions regarding curriculum development and resource allocation.Similarly, in the healthcare sector, classification records are vital for maintaining patient information. Medical facilities rely on these records to categorize patients based on their medical history, treatment plans, and outcomes. This classification allows healthcare providers to track trends in patient care, evaluate the effectiveness of treatments, and improve overall healthcare delivery. Moreover, classification records facilitate research by providing researchers with organized data sets that can be analyzed to uncover insights into public health trends and disease patterns.In the business realm, companies utilize classification records to manage customer data, inventory, and financial transactions. By categorizing this information, businesses can gain a clearer understanding of their operations and make strategic decisions that drive growth. For example, analyzing sales data through classification records enables businesses to identify their best-selling products, understand customer preferences, and optimize their marketing efforts accordingly. This data-driven approach not only enhances efficiency but also fosters innovation within the organization.Moreover, the use of classification records extends beyond mere organization; it plays a significant role in compliance and reporting. Many industries are required to maintain specific records for regulatory purposes. By implementing a robust system of classification records, organizations can ensure that they meet legal requirements and avoid potential penalties. This proactive approach to record-keeping not only safeguards the organization but also builds trust with stakeholders by demonstrating accountability and transparency.In conclusion, classification records are an indispensable tool in managing information across various sectors. They provide a structured way to organize data, making it easier to access and analyze. Whether in education, healthcare, or business, the effective use of classification records leads to improved decision-making, enhanced efficiency, and better outcomes. As we continue to navigate an increasingly complex world, the ability to categorize and manage information effectively will remain a critical skill for individuals and organizations alike. Embracing the power of classification records can undoubtedly pave the way for success in any endeavor.
